From df9b9567518f2840d79a4a96b447ebe1aa326408 Mon Sep 17 00:00:00 2001 From: Anton Khirnov Date: Tue, 13 Nov 2012 19:35:22 +0100 Subject: lavc: fix decode_frame() third parameter semantics for video decoders It's got_frame, not data size --- libavcodec/sp5xdec.c |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'libavcodec/sp5xdec.c') diff --git a/libavcodec/sp5xdec.c b/libavcodec/sp5xdec.c index 29b00592f1..90c34911bd 100644 --- a/libavcodec/sp5xdec.c +++ b/libavcodec/sp5xdec.c @@ -31,7 +31,7 @@ static int sp5x_decode_frame(AVCodecContext *avctx, - void *data, int *data_size, + void *data, int *got_frame, AVPacket *avpkt) { const uint8_t *buf = avpkt->data; @@ -86,7 +86,7 @@ static int sp5x_decode_frame(AVCodecContext *avctx, av_init_packet(&avpkt_recoded); avpkt_recoded.data = recoded; avpkt_recoded.size = j; - i = ff_mjpeg_decode_frame(avctx, data, data_size, &avpkt_recoded); + i = ff_mjpeg_decode_frame(avctx, data, got_frame, &avpkt_recoded); av_free(recoded); -- cgit v1.2.3